Transaction 801ebf31f23d2b7212096dbfc95b78d32f9c0225b75a5a807d6a374371bdc15a
1 Input
1 Output
-
801ebf31f23d2b7212096dbfc95b78d32f9c0225b75a5a807d6a374371bdc15a:0
- value
- 186111
- script pubkey
- OP_0 OP_PUSHBYTES_20 e76d4c3af59f7a98c8530ed186952f0797dbe10c
- address
- bc1quak5cwh4naaf3jznpmgcd9f0q7tahcgv64kvz4